Comprehending Aluminium Bifold Doors
Aluminium bifold doors are made from lightweight yet durable aluminium frames, which are developed to slide and fold nicely to one side, maximizing area and supplying unobstructed views. These doors are often utilized in contemporary homes, particularly in locations like outdoor patios, terraces, and living spaces. They are understood for their resistance to rust, low maintenance requirements, and capability to hold up against various weather condition conditions.
Common Issues and DIY Solutions
Before calling a professional, it's helpful to identify and try to solve some typical problems with aluminium bifold door misalignment doors. Here are a few problems you might encounter and how to address them:

Sticky or Jammed Doors
Cause: Dirt, particles, or misalignment.Solution: Clean the tracks with a moist fabric and a mild cleaning agent. Use a lube like silicone spray to make sure smooth motion. If the door is jammed, look for misalignment and adjust the hinges or rollers.
Dripping Doors
Cause: Damaged or worn seals.Option: Inspect the seals around the door and replace any that are damaged or used. Guarantee the seals are properly set up and compressed to develop a tight seal.
Squeaky Hinges
Cause: Lack of lubrication.Service: Apply a lube like WD-40 to the hinges. Wipe off any excess to avoid dirt build-up.
Broken or Loose Handles
Cause: Wear and tear or incorrect setup.Option: Tighten loose screws or replace the handle if it is damaged. Make sure the brand-new handle is suitable with your door.
Dented or Scratched Frames
Cause: Accidental damage.Service: For minor dents, utilize a hairdryer to warm the area and carefully push the damage out. For scratches, utilize a metal polish or a specialized scratch cleaner.When to Call a Professional

Q: How much does it cost to repair an aluminium bifold door damage control door?
The expense can vary depending on the degree of the damage and the parts needed. Basic repairs like lubricating hinges may cost as little as ₤ 50, while more intricate repairs involving structural damage can range from ₤ 200 to ₤ 500 or more.
Q: Can I repair an aluminium bifold door myself?
Yes, for minor problems like sticky doors or squeaky hinges, you can frequently carry out the repairs yourself. Nevertheless, for more intricate issues, it's best to speak with a professional.
Q: How long do aluminium bifold doors last?
With correct maintenance, aluminium bifold doors can last 20 to 30 years. Routine cleansing and lubrication can extend their lifespan.
Q: How typically should I keep my aluminium bifold door?
It's recommended to clean and inspect your aluminium bifold door roller repair door a minimum of twice a year. Lubricate the hinges and tracks as required to guarantee smooth operation.
